Thu 04 Apr 2003Housing the only part of economy that's buoyant
Analysis: McCreevy can take some comfort from Exchequer Returns.Is it possible that the housing market is the only buoyant part of the economy?
The latest Exchequer Returns suggest that this is possible. They also indicate that weak revenues could put pressure on the Exchequer borrowing target for 2003, although the Minister for Finance, Mr McCreevy, will take some comfort that the pluses and minuses have roughly cancelled out in the first quarter.
